Cover Letter Structure
Follow this proven structure to write a compelling Web Developer cover letter.
Header & Contact Information
Include your full name, email, phone, LinkedIn URL, and the date. For Web Developer positions, ensure your email address is professional.
Opening Paragraph
Hook the reader immediately. Lead with a specific achievement that demonstrates your value. Mention the specific Web Developer position and where you found it.
Skills & Experience Paragraph
Highlight 2-3 key achievements relevant to Web Developer roles. Use metrics when possible: "Increased X by Y%" or "Led a team of Z people." Focus on html, css, javascript skills.
Company Connection Paragraph
Show you've researched the company. Explain why you're excited about this specific technology organization and how your values align with their mission.
Closing Paragraph
Reiterate your interest, thank them for their time, and include a clear call-to-action. Express enthusiasm for discussing how you can contribute as their next Web Developer.
Expert Tips for Web Developer Cover Letters
Keep your cover letter to one page (300-400 words maximum)
Use a professional tone throughout your letter: innovative, data-driven, and solution-oriented
Mirror keywords from the job description: html, css, javascript, web
Quantify achievements whenever possible with specific metrics
Customize the opening for each application - avoid generic openings
Proofread carefully - employers expect attention to detail
Reference your years of experience in the field
Connect your background to the company's current challenges
